Dusit International has partnered with Phuket-based real estate developer, VillaCarte Group, to manage the highly anticipated Layan Verde resort and residences in Phuket’s west coast.

Set to open in 2027, the Layan Verde resort is located just 800 metres from Bang Tao Beach. It spans over 108,000 square meters and comprises of 15 mid-rise buildings designed by architect Mohammad Adi.

Dusit Collection – Layan Verde hotel

The first property to be signed under Dusit’s new luxury Dusit Collection brand. This brand applies to luxury hotels in iconic destinations with unique stories. It comprises 398 rooms set over five buildings.

Dusit Residences – Layan Verde 

They will also manage another five buildings with 388 rooms under the Dusit Residences brand. It leverages the rich experience in hotel management to bring the same five-star levels of services to luxury condominiums and apartments.

Alongside Dusit’s unique brand of Thai-inspired gracious hospitality, guests and residents of Dusit Collection and Dusit Residences Layan Verde will enjoy a range of premium lifestyle facilities, including an all-day dining restaurant, a fitness centre, a swimming pool, a kids club, a rooftop bar, and expansive banqueting space.

Reflecting VillaCarte Group’s vision for sustainable real estate development, as well as Dusit’s commitment to having a positive impact wherever the company sets foot, the entire project follows the concept of Biophilic Architecture with a focus on energy efficiency, sustainability, inspiration from nature, and environmental conservation.

“Dusit International is renowned for its gracious hospitality and expanding network of properties worldwide,” VillaCarte Group co-CEO, Maxim Spiridonov, said.

“Collaborating with the company is the first step in our strategy of partnering with reputable global brands, and we are confident Dusit’s expertise will help elevate Layan Verde to the level of a landmark project and an iconic symbol of Phuket.”

The property is landscaped and created to elevate luxury residential offerings in the region. It also encompasses a shopping centre and an ocean club. All of which are slated to open in 2027.

“Our partnership with VillaCarte Group represents a unique opportunity to redefine luxury residential living in Phuket,” Dusit International vice president – global development, Siradej Donavanik, said.
